    Notizen: Ground-penetrating radar is a technique which offers a new way of viewing shallow soil and rock conditions. The need to better understanding overburden conditions for activities such as geochemical sampling, geotechnical investigations, and placer exploration, as well as the factors controlling groundwater flow, has generated an increasing demand for techniques which can image the subsurface with higher resolution than previously possible.The areas of application for ground-penetrating radar are diverse. The method has been used successfully to map ice thickness, water depth in lakes, bedrock depth, soil stratigraphy, and water table depth. It is also used to delineate rock fabric, detect voids and identify karst features. The effective application of the radar for the high-resolution definition of soil stratigraphy and fractures in bedrock is highlighted.The basic principles and practices involved in acquiring high quality radar data in the field are illustrated by selected case histories. One example demonstrates how radar has been used to map the bedrock and delineate soil horizons to a depth of more than 20 m. Two case histories show how radar has been used to map fractures and changes of rock type to 40 m range from inside a mine. Another case history demonstrates how radar has also been used to detect and map the extent of groundwater contamination. The corroboration of the radar results by borehole investigations demonstrates the power and utility of the high-resolution radar method as an aid for interpolation and extrapolation of the information obtained with conventional coring programmes. With the advent of new instrumentation and field procedures, the routine application of the radar method is becoming economically viable and the method will see expanded use in the future.

    Notizen: Nonparametric prediction limits can be useful statistical tools for ground water monitoring at facilities regulated under RCRA Subtitle C. Subtitle D. and similar regulations. New, exact tables arc presented for both “1 of m” plans (m chances to gel one observation inbounds at each of r monitoring wells to avoid a statistically significant increase) and “California” plans (first or all of the next m-1 observations inbounds at each well). The tables provide per-constituent significance levels (false positive rates) as a function of the background sample size n. m. r, the prediction limit (the largest or the next to largest, background observation), and the confirmatory resampling plan selected.When used in a monitoring program, future observations from several wells are compared with a prediction limit obtained from a common background sample. The table significance levels therefore depend critically on having IID (independent and identically distributed) observations. In particular, the false positive rate computations are not valid, and the procedures should not be used, with constituents whose measurements exhibit inherent spatial or systematic temporal variability.Recent U.S. EPA guidance explicitly encourages controlling facility-wide false positive rates over both constituents and wells. Nonparametric prediction limits, particularly with California resampling plans, will have greater difficulty in meeting the new. lower per-constituent false positive rate goals than previous ones, especially if many constituents are involved. Nonetheless, nonparametric prediction limits remain superior to other commonly used procedures for dealing with data with high proportions of nondctects.

    Notizen: Shrimp farmers have access to and have evaluated a diverse number of shrimp species; however, due to culture and market considerations three penaeid species (Penaeus monodon, P. orientalis and P. vunnamei) account for 80% of the world production (Weidner and Rosenbeny 1992). Although culture techniques for these species have been extensively studied and are relatively well established, they are not native to U.S. coastal waters and hence possess problems associated with the use of exotic species. Three native species P. aztecus. brown shrimp; P. duorarum, pink shrimp; and P. setiferus, white shrimp, support commercial fisheries along the Gulf states (Gulf of Mexico Fishery Management Council 1981). The commercial culture of these species would avoid the inherent problems associated with the culture of exotic species and allow shrimp farmers in the Caribbean basin to more effectively expand operations.

    Notizen: Subsurface unsaturated soils and ground water directly beneath a manufacturing site have been shown to contain benzene. The vadose zone appears to be the current source for benzene to the aquifer. Although the ground water contains several mg/1 of contamination in the area immediately beneath the source, benzene was not detected in monitoring wells approximately 400 feet downgradient. Based upon the length of time benzene has been present in the ground water, as well as the permeability of the aquifer, physical processes alone such as adsorption and advection/dispersion are unlikely to account for the observed attenuation. Results from this investigation indicated the attenuation was primarily due to the natural biological processes occurring within the aquifer.Evidence for the natural bioremediation of benzene from the ground water included: (1) analysis of ground-water chemistry, (2) laboratory studies demonstrating benzene biodegradation in aquifer samples, and (3) computer simulations examining contaminant transport. Laboratory studies indicated that under conditions similar to those encountered in the ground water, benzene was degraded to carbon dioxide by the naturally occurring microorganisms. The aerobic degradation of benzene in aquifer samples was quite rapid, with the time for 50% disappearance of the parent compound ranging from 4 to 14 days. In situ analyses of the ground water indicated significant levels of dissolved oxygen throughout the aquifer. Thus, the availability of oxygen should not limit the aerobic biodegradation of benzene. However, benzene was also shown to degrade under anaerobic conditions in microcosms prepared with aquifer material. Computer model simulations were also conducted to examine the processes influencing the transport of benzene in the aquifer. Results from the model simulations indicated biodegradation was the dominant process influencing attenuation of the contaminant.

    Notizen: This communication describes novel methods to measure site-specific sorption data, and to determine if biodegradation of pentachlorophenol (PCP) in complex technical-grade formulations occurs at industrial facilities. Ground-water slurry samples containing between 0.012 and 230 mg/l PCP were collected from a former wood treating site, the liquid and solid fractions separated, and both fractions analyzed for PCP using selective ion monitoring to determine sorption coefficients (Kd(PCP)). Although field sorption coefficients could not be represented by simple Freundlich and Langmuir isotherms, an empirical hyperbolic function (Kd(PCP)) = 0.054 + 0.086/Caq) fit the isotherm (r 〉 0.99), demonstrating that for PCP 〉 10 mg/l, no measurable retardation occurred in the aquifer. Biodegradation of PCP in ground water was apparent when PCP concentrations were 〈 20 mg/1, while at higher concentrations, PCP in the technical-grade formulation appeared to break down less readily. The results imply that, at the plume periphery, PCP in the subsurface will be attenuated and degrade, while at higher concentrations (i.e., at the source), PCP is mobile, and more recalcitrant to degradation.

    Notizen: Ethylenethiourea (ETU) residue originating from ethylenebisdithiocarbamate (EBDC) fungicides sprayed in the field was evaluated in canned spinach. The effect of leaf type, mechanical injury, holding temperature and washing solution on levels of ETU were studied. A smooth leaf cultivar had lower ETU residues than savoy and semisavoy. Leaf-injured spinach had higher ETU residues than the intact control. Spinach washed in water reduced the ETU level to less than 5 ppm, while addition of sodium hypochlorite (300 ppm) and a basic detergent (0.1%) further reduced ETU levels to less than 1 ppm. Increasing the washing time from 1 to 3 min did not significantly reduce the residual ETU levels. High holding temperatures (21°C) resulted in canned spinach with low but not significantly different levels of ETU as compared to low temperatures (2°C).
